Auditory Signals
Sounds or noises that are detected by the ear and interpreted by the brain.
Thalamus
A structure in the brain that acts as a relay station for information between the sensory organs and the cerebral cortex.
Hypothalamus
A region of the brain responsible for hormone production and regulation of critical bodily functions like temperature and hunger.
Limbic System
A complex system of nerves and networks in the brain, involved in basic emotions such as fear and pleasure, as well as instincts and mood control.
